Information About Rolling Admissions

We’re pleased to offer program admission on a rolling basis.

To help you understand what this may mean for you, we’ve answered some common questions about rolling admission at UT Permian Basin below:

Rolling admission refers to our process of accepting and evaluating applications as we receive them and moving any applications that miss the deadline to the next semester. This policy offers students flexibility and a wider application window.

Application deadlines still exist for any given semester, but you will not need to re-apply if you don’t submit all of the required documents in time. Instead, your application will automatically be rolled over to the next semester.

When you start the application process on the ApplyTexas portal, you will be asked to select the semester for which you are applying. If you want to enroll in courses for your selected semester, you will need to make note of the application deadline for that semester and submit your application and any required materials by that date. If you miss the deadline, your application will be rolled over to the next semester, and you can simply pick up where you left off in the application process.
